Software does not stop working on a single dramatic day. It decays. It gets slower. The security patches stop. The compliance requirements move on. The business changes and the software does not. After three years of that, the system looks nothing like what was built and costs more than a rebuild.
Software maintenance and support exists to stop that decay. It is not a luxury bolt-on. It is the difference between software that is an asset and software that is a liability.

What a maintenance contract covers
- Patches and security. Vulnerabilities get fixed on a schedule, not when someone notices.
- Small changes. Real users always want adjustments. A named team processes them without a full project.
- Monitoring and health. The system is watched so problems surface before users hit them.
- Compliance upkeep. Regulated sectors need software that moves with the rules.
- Modernisation. AI improvements and tech upgrades keep the software current.

Why UK businesses neglect maintenance
The budget question is honest. A project is a visible spend with a visible result. A maintenance contract is recurring spend with no obvious output. Finance teams cut it first.
The problem is the compounding cost. A neglected system accumulates debt. It becomes hard to change. New staff cannot understand it. Regulators ask questions. Eventually a board faces a replacement project that costs five times what maintenance would have.
